Transaction 51fed8d7d37b306572df1650d3e4f31c39156c623ac0306157c32517505ae195
1 Input
1 Output
-
51fed8d7d37b306572df1650d3e4f31c39156c623ac0306157c32517505ae195:0
- value
- 598995
- script pubkey
- OP_0 OP_PUSHBYTES_20 228b7148616d26e03aeb4d0a696d629aae465c80
- address
- bc1qy29hzjrpd5nwqwhtf59xjmtzn2hyvhyqz9kwce